Giterary began atop a mountain, when someone said "We should write a book." Despite investigating many alternatives, no software solution solved this particular problem in a way that made sense. And thus a project was born.
The bulk of Giterary was created in the span of about 6 months, starting summer 2012. It was inspired initially by the [Wigit codebase](http://el-tramo.be/software/wigit/) for its minimal solution and its few required dependencies.
